robot-vacuum-mops-logo-text-black-png-original.jpgA robot vacuum is an electronic device that uses sensors to detect and clean thoroughly. It has a motor which produces suction power to pull in dirt, dust, and other debris that is embedded in carpet fibers. It has side brushes and the main brush to agitate and lift debris into the dust bin. Some models also have a mopping pad that can be used to scrub floors.

Robot vacuums use infrared or laser sensors to navigate. These sensors generate a room map and assist in avoiding collisions. They can also determine the position of objects and help create digital keep-out zones. Some high-end robots feature dToF (distance to object) laser navigation, which allows them to move more efficiently than traditional robots. The navigation system of a robot vacuum is a key feature. The first models utilized simple bump-and-go technology, but more advanced robots today use lidar mapping to create precise maps of each room. They can avoid bumping into objects or getting stuck in rugs or wires. Lidar is a cutting-edge technology that can detect objects by sending invisible light beams off of them. It can also measure the distance between obstacles, which makes it more precise than laser scan.

Most robot vacuums also have a docking station that acts as a home and charging point. If the battery is depleted or the cleaning task is completed, the floor washing robot automatically returns to the docking station for a recharge and then resumes cleaning where it left off.

Depending on the features you want the robot vacuum could cost anywhere from $500 for a basic model up to $1,800 for an all-singing, all-dancing model that can clean pet hair off your carpets.

When you are choosing a robot vacuum, look for a unit equipped with a navigation system that can map your entire home without any manual intervention. Modern models utilize LiDAR technology, similar to the technology used by self-driving vehicles to detect obstacles and walls. The result is a comprehensive map that aids the robot navigate the area efficiently. You can also interact with these maps. For example, you can drop virtual boundaries, designate restricted areas, or send the robot to specific places by tapping your smartphone.

When you are looking for a robotic vacuum cleaner best vacuum, size and storage are important aspects to take into account. Check the height of the vacuum to ensure that it is able to be placed under your furniture. Also consider a large bin to limit the number of times you need to empty it. Also, a self-emptying dock is an excellent feature to have for ease of use.

Remember that the robot vacuum will not be able to take away all dirt and debris in nooks and crevices. For that reason, you will still be required to clean the old-fashioned way from time to time. It is also a good idea to keep in mind that the robot's battery may require replacement in the near future, and you might have to replace consumable parts like mop pads and filters.
